Visualstudio和DirectX的编程接口,学会编写窗口,完成三维图形的绘制等功能。
2018/1/3 17:07:13 5.76MB vs2010 DirectX SDK 三角形
1
在前面一文中,我们介绍了Android运行时ART,它的核心是OAT文件。
OAT文件是一种Android私有ELF文件格式,它不仅包含有从DEX文件翻译而来的本地机器指令,还包含有原来的DEX文件内容。
这使得我们无需重新编译原有的APK就可以让它正常地在ART里面运行,也就是我们不需要改变原来的APK编程接口。
本文我们通过OAT文件的加载过程分析OAT文件的结构,为后面分析ART的工作原理打基础。
OAT文件的结构如图1所示:由于OAT文件本质上是一个ELF文件,因而在最外层它具有一般ELF文件的结构,例如它有标准的ELF文件头以及通过段(Section)来描述文件内容。
关于ELF文件的更多知识
1
周临震、李青祝、秦珂编著的《基于UGNX系统的二次开发》基于SiemeNX系统进行二次开发的基本知识和方法,详细介绍了二次开发的运行模式,创建项目的方法,项目的框架结构和开发流程;
二次开发中的编程接口的约定,对象、属性、表达式和链表操作;
利用UIStyler,BlockUIStyler和MenuScript创建用户对话框、菜单和工具条的技术,对话框控件的访问,常用对话框的运用;
日志录制、编辑、回放以及如何通过日志创建二次开发应用程序;
访问文本文件、电子表格和数据库等外部数据源的方法;
NXOpen进行零件设计、装配设计和导出工程图的方法;
支持多语言的二次开发工具集NXOpenfor.NET的应用技术等。
本书包含了大量有特定应用场合的开发实例,可使读者在掌握基本知识和方法的同时,运用NX二次开发处理实际问题。
《基于UGNX系统的二次开发》适于高等工科院校机械专业或计算机专业的制造业信息化方向本专科学生使用,也可以作为广大从事NX二次开发工程技术人员的参考书或自学教材。
2022/9/4 14:11:04 487KB UG 二次开发
1
Linux/UNIX零碎编程接口权威巨著,无出其右;
涵盖500多个零碎调用和库函数;
示例清晰完整,解释巨细靡遗;
涵盖当前UNIX标准(POSIX.1-2001/SUSv3和POSIX.1-2008/SUSv4);
众多业内专家人士联袂推荐;
Linux/UNIX开发人员的案头必备,注定成为新的经典;
2020/1/11 16:48:49 182.09MB linux 系统编程
1
01.자바스크립트자바스크립트:baby:Mo스라는스케이케Mo이Mo가아(Mocha)라는이름으로개발함。
이후이브스크립트라로이름을。
넷스케이프가썬마이크로시스템즈와제휴하여자바스크립트로이름을。
듬해이듬해로마스자바사한제이스크립트를익스익로러3.0에출시함。
자바스크립트의‍:laptop:EC스케이프가국제정보통신표준화기구(ECMA)에표준화。
1996年11月ECMA-262日。
1997年7月ECMA1月。
ES6(ECMA-262第6版)提供的리사용됨。
의의의의ES5능만능만능만원하고의。
를ES6용한원원원용해야함용해야함용해야함용해야함。
자바스크립트의사용‍:laptop:HTML5地理位置,画布,拖放API(使用程序编程接口)。
이API들은스크립트반으기반으로제​​작됨。
J제이쿼리(JQuery),앵귤러(Angular)JS,(React)JS,노드(Node
2021/8/23 7:12:45 19KB JavaScript
1
在日常工作中,钉钉打卡成了我生活中不可或缺的一部分。然而,有时候这个看似简单的任务却给我带来了不少烦恼。 每天早晚,我总是得牢记打开钉钉应用,点击"工作台",再找到"考勤打卡"进行签到。有时候因为工作忙碌,会忘记打卡,导致考勤异常,影响当月的工作评价。而且,由于我使用的是苹果手机,有时候系统更新后,钉钉的某些功能会出现异常,使得打卡变得更加麻烦。 另外,我的家人使用的是安卓手机,他们也经常抱怨钉钉打卡的繁琐。尤其是对于那些不太熟悉手机操作的长辈来说,每次打卡都是一次挑战。他们总是担心自己会操作失误,导致打卡失败。 为了解决这些烦恼,我开始思考是否可以通过编写一个全自动化脚本来实现钉钉打卡。经过一段时间的摸索和学习,我终于成功编写出了一个适用于苹果和安卓系统的钉钉打卡脚本。
2024-04-09 15:03 15KB 钉钉 钉钉打卡